Understanding Strength Training

Building Lean Muscle

  • Strength training, often associated with lifting weights, resistance bands, or bodyweight exercises, is a potent tool for building lean muscle mass. As you engage in strength exercises, your muscles adapt by becoming stronger and more defined. This increased muscle mass contributes to a toned appearance and boosts your metabolism, aiding in weight management.

 

Bone Health and Joint Stability

  • Strength training is essential for enhancing bone density and joint stability. Weight-bearing exercises promote bone growth, reduce the risk of osteoporosis, and fortify connective tissues and joints, promoting overall durability and resilience.

 

Embracing the Cardiovascular Benefits

Heart Health and Endurance

  • Cardiovascular exercises, such as running, cycling, and swimming, elevate your heart rate, enhancing cardiovascular health and endurance. These activities improve the efficiency of your heart and lungs, allowing your body to transport oxygen more effectively during physical exertion.



Caloric Burn and Weight Management

  • Cardio workouts are great for burning calories, making them an ideal tool for weight management. Whether you're trying to lose or maintain a healthy weight, the calorie-burning benefits of cardio exercises are invaluable.

The Synergy of Strength and Cardio

Metabolic Boost

  • Combining strength training and cardio creates a powerful metabolic synergy. Strength training builds muscle, and muscle tissue demands more energy at rest than fat tissue. Cardio workouts, in turn, enhance your cardiovascular system's efficiency, allowing your body to deliver oxygen more effectively to working muscles. The result is an elevated metabolism that persists long after your workout.
